Prostate-Specific Antigen (PSA) Test: Introduction, Test Result, Unit, Normal Range, Test Method, Clinical Significance, and Keynotes
Introduction The Prostate-Specific Antigen (PSA) Test measures the level of PSA, a protein produced by the prostate gland.
